Analysis
Germany recorded 1.36 for total fertility rate in 2024.
That represents a change of down 2.1% on the previous year and down 8.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, total fertility rate in Germany peaked at 1.6 in 2016 and was at its lowest, 1.33, in 2006.
Germany ranks 56th of 74 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 25 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 1.35 | 1.33 | 1.38 | 10 |
| 2010s | 1.49 | 1.39 | 1.6 | 10 |
| 2020s | 1.46 | 1.36 | 1.58 | 5 |
